Mk2 172 Hazard lights stuck on!!





Hi all,

This is really a post on behalf of wifey as the 172 (52 plate Mk2) is her baby.

On my way out yesterday am I noticed that the 172s hazards were flashing away. Car starts ok, runs fine, alarm/immobiliser (not aftermarket) functions fine, hazards switch seems ok but they wont switch off so Ive pulled the fuse for now.

have you changed the head unit? I had to remove the hazard light panel to fit the stalk adaptor and straight afterwards the hazards were on constantly. I had to reposition the adaptor box so that it wasnt depressing the switch for the hazards.

Try checking that. The hazard switch panel will just pop out with a bit of encouragement.
